We won’t run out of food, water, fuel – Premier

 

Premier Dr D Orlando Smith said while there is only enough food on the territory’s main Island, Tortola, to last for less than a month, more will be arriving soon.

The Premier also stated that there is enough fuel on island to last for months.

“I can confirm that we have on island, diesel and gas for three to five months and our gas companies are continuing their regular shipment and supply to our islands. We do not foresee any rationing of gas or food,” said Premier Smith, who is also Minister of Finance.

“At present, on Island we have food supplies for three weeks and weekly more will be coming in,” he added.

Premier Smith also stated that the larger supermarkets on Tortola will be restocked.

“The major supermarkets have also confirmed that they will continue to open daily, and their supply channels are up and running… Thanks to these businesses and donations from various agencies we will not run out of food or drinking water.”

He noted that authorities are now utilizing the relief supplies and aid that arrived in the territory. Distribution have already begun on Tortola as well as the sister islands.

“Food and water is now coming directly to Virgin Gorda and Government’s efforts are being spearheaded on that sister islands by Sister Island Coordinator, Vincent Wheatley,” Dr Smith said.
